Abstract

The results of experiments to assess the possible influence on seismic safety of structures of seasonal changes in the natural frequencies of the underlying soils are given. It is shown that the resonance properties of the surface soil layer during the year can vary more significantly than the properties of the structures built on them. This can lead to the coincidence of natural frequencies of the soil layer and the structures standing on it, which ultimately reduces their seismic safety.
